如何使用JavaScript获取浏览器语言

时间:2011-11-20 05:56:34

标签: javascript

  

可能重复:
  JavaScript for detecting browser language preference

我想检测进入我网站的浏览器的语言,如果它是En或Fr.所以我可以重定向到En页面或其他页面。

另外,我可以检测移动语言吗?

2 个答案:

答案 0 :(得分:250)

尝试使用此脚本获取浏览器语言

<script type="text/javascript">
var userLang = navigator.language || navigator.userLanguage; 
alert ("The language is: " + userLang);
</script>

干杯

答案 1 :(得分:31)

“JavaScript”方式:

var lang = navigator.language || navigator.userLanguage; //no ?s necessary

你真的应该在服务器上进行语言检测,但是如果通过JavaScript知道/使用它是绝对必要的,那么就可以得到它。